A leading recruitment firm is seeking an HR Officer to join a local school in Reading on a temporary part-time basis. The role requires expertise in human resources to support key HR operations.
Responsibilities include:
- Recruitment support
- Maintaining employee records
- Providing HR guidance
Ideal candidates should have prior experience in HR, excellent organisational skills, and effective communication abilities. This is a great opportunity to make a difference in the education sector while working with a collaborative team.
